Why Hire a Front Door Contractor?
A competent front door contractor brings proficiency and experience to the table. While some house owners might consider a DIY technique, the nuances of door selection, installation, and making sure correct insulation and security functions are often best left to experts. Here are a couple of reasons why working with a contractor is a smart choice:
- Expertise: Front door contractors have specialized understanding of different products (wood, fiberglass, steel) and designs. They can help you pick the door that best matches your visual choices, security needs, and budget plan.
- Quality Installation: Proper installation is vital for ensuring that the door operates properly and lasts longer. Poor installation can lead to drafts, water leaks, or even worse, security vulnerabilities.
- Guarantee: Many specialists offer warranties on both products and labor, providing comfort.
- Personalization Options: A contractor can help with custom designs, making sure that your door fits seamlessly with the existing architecture of your home.
Aspects to Consider When Choosing a Front Door Contractor
1. Experience
When browsing for a front door contractor, experience is essential. Try to find specialists with a tested performance history in door installations. You can inspect their portfolio and request recommendations from previous clients to determine their know-how.
2. Licensing and Insurance
Constantly confirm that the contractor holds the necessary licenses and insurance coverage. Unlicensed specialists may provide lower quotes, however they could also result in pricey concerns down the line. Liability insurance protects you from any damage that may take place during the installation.
3. Reviews and Recommendations
Research online reviews and ask family and friends for recommendations. Websites like Yelp and Angie's List can supply insights into others' experiences with particular professionals.
4. Variety of Services
Inspect the variety of services provided by the contractor. Some may specialize in standard door installations, while others may offer custom design services and even door upkeep.
5. Service warranty Options
Inquire about the guarantees they provide. A good contractor should supply a service warranty for their labor and have warranty choices for the doors they install.
6. Quotes
Always get numerous estimates before making a decision. This will offer you a concept of the market rate and assist you identify any abnormally high or low quotes.
7. Communication
A dependable contractor should maintain clear interaction throughout the job. They ought to be able to describe their processes effectively and answer any concerns you might have.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: How do I choose the ideal type of front door product?
A: The best product depends upon your particular needs. Wood doors offer heat and character but require more maintenance. Steel doors are long lasting and use much better security, while fiberglass doors can imitate the appearance of wood with lower upkeep requirements.
Q2: How long does the installation process take?
A: The installation of a front door can typically take between 2 to 6 hours, depending upon the complexity of the installation and whether any extra structural modifications are necessary.
